Ok her is story.

I have changed Wife phone to Public Mobile from Virgin. Everything went well and everything works except data. I went through all help posts and everything was setup correct.

Only issue I found was when I check Phone compatibility it was only compatible with 4G which I did not purchase in package which was 3G. I am guessing that this is causing my data problem.

I want to change it to 4G 500mb but when I try to change to custom plan it wants to change me full price again for plan but I just purchase plan today that is active.

I just want to make small change from 3G to 4G and pay any difference would I take this to Moderator to do this

Thank You everyone for all the suggestion.

Koimr1 and WetCoaster you were both correct.

Resolution -  Create a new APN name Public Mobile with slightly different setting than Telus. The I set phone to use the new APN and rebooted. After reboot the data started working.

The 3G data plans actually run on LTE as well as 3G so that is not the issue. Sometimes it is simply a weak LTE signal and setting the phone to 3G only, helps.

Also, if calling works you are connecting to the 3G network as that carries all calls and texts.
